Research in the DIEM project is focused on understanding human vision during complex real-world scene perception. Because human visual perception involves active information seeking via eye movements, much of the work in the lab focuses on eye movements and human gaze control.
Topics of interest in the lab include fast scene recognition, visual search in natural scenes, visual memory and scene representation, eye movement control during static and dynamic scene viewing, and the integration of visual and linguistic information in natural contexts.
We are also interested in computational approaches to these questions and implementation of underlying processes in the human brain as revealed by neuroimaging techniques such as pupillary response, fMRI and ERP.
